一种电站锅炉运行数据清洗方法

文档序号:10512149阅读:652来源:国知局
一种电站锅炉运行数据清洗方法
【专利摘要】本发明属于电站锅炉智能控制技术领域,并公开了一种电站锅炉运行数据清洗方法,包括以下步骤:定义稳态系数并采用人工引导的方式确定特征参数的稳态阈值,遍历数据计算各数据点稳态系数及稳态权重系数,根据稳态权重系数确定各数据条的稳态性,剔除标记为非稳态及各稳态段开始的若干个数据,最后采用改进的置信空间对对稳态段内数据进行筛选,提高稀疏稳态内数据的可靠性。本发明针对电站锅炉运行数据特点而提出,具有较高的可靠性,操作简单,计算速度快。
【专利说明】
一种电站锅炉运行数据清洗方法
技术领域
[0001] 本发明属于电站锅炉智能控制技术领域,更具体地,涉及一种电站锅炉运行数据 清洗方法。
【背景技术】
[0002] 以煤为主的能源结构直接决定了我国以火电为主导的电力结构,电站锅炉作为重 要发电装备之一,由于系统复杂,涉及到多相流、湍流、燃烧、传热传质等多个理论难点,建 立精确数学模型难度大,但拥有巨量历史运行数据。计算智能、大数据分析技术的发展为巨 量历史数据深度挖掘提供了手段,使得基于运行数据建立锅炉燃烧预测模型、实现智能控 制成为可能,但在巨量历史运行数据前处理方面仍存在难点。
[0003] 电站锅炉运行是一个动态变化过程,尤其是我国火电机组承担着繁重的调峰任 务,当机组运行参数(如负荷、各风门开度、燃烧器摆角等等)大幅调整时,炉内空气动力场 会发生较大的变化,影响煤粉燃尽及氮氧化物的生成,使机组性能异于常规稳态运行工况。 视调整幅度大小而定,通常这种非稳态会持续10-30分钟。期间对应的运行数据不能准确反 映机组的正常情况,利用这些数据建模或者进行规则挖掘会影响模型的精度、获得不合理 的规则。因此对基于历史运行数据的燃烧优化建模工作而言,稳态工况数据提取是很有必 要的。目前大部分相关研究中稳态检测环节没有得到重视,部分学者提出了稳态检测方法, 但普适性不强,难以作为机组稳态提取的一般方法加以使用。

【发明内容】

[0004] 针对现有技术的以上缺陷或改进需求,本发明提供了一种电站锅炉运行数据清洗 方法,通过模拟人工筛选稳态工况,逐点遍历,沿时间维度滑动,判别各数据点是否处于某 段稳态中。
[0005] 为实现上述目的,按照本发明,提供了一种电站锅炉运行数据清洗方法,其特征在 于,该方法包括以下步骤:
[0006] (1)将各个时刻电站锅炉的运行数据表述为矩阵形式,并且该矩阵X e RnXm,其中每 一时刻的运行数据作为该矩阵的一行,则该矩阵具有η行运行数据,每行具有m个运行参数, 然后从矩阵X中选取特征运行参数X,. =[.v, 作为数据条稳态判别依据,定义 稳态系数K= (Xi+H, j+Xi+H+i,」+…+Xi+2H-1, j)-(Xi, j+Xi+i,」+…+Xi+H-1,」),其中i = l,2,…,n_2H,1 < j ,2H为每次判别的点的数目;
[0007] (2)在特征运行参数心中取一段运行数据,沿时间方向求出序列上的稳态系数K, 确定合适的稳态阈值Kt;
[0008] (3)建立权重数组Β=[ΙηΑ2,…,bn]T=[0,0,…,0] τ,其中权重数组B中0的位置按 从上至下的顺序与特征运行参数Xj中各运行数据-对应;
[0009] (4)遍历特征运行参数Xj,计算各运行数据的K值;其中当当前判别的2H个数据点 的稳态系数夂$ &],即数据段处于非稳态时,则当前判别的这2H个数据点在权重数 组B中对应位置的权重值加1,即[bi,bi+1,…,bi+2H-1 ] = [bi+1,bi+1+l,…,bi+2H-1+1 ],否则不进 行操作;遍历完成后,权重数组B各项取值分布在离散点组成的集合{0,1,…,2H}内;再设置 权重阈值Nt,其中0<N t<l,当bi/2H》Nt时,认为权重bi对应的数据点Xi,j处于非稳态,将 Xi,j 对应的行乂1=|^1#2,~士111]从矩阵父中剔除;
[0010] (5)对矩阵X中的需要进行稳态判别的特征运行参数,重复步骤(2)~(4);
[0011] (6)将矩阵X中剩余的多个连续段分别作为稳态段,剔除各个稳态段中的前C条数 据,以此方式,对电站锅炉运行数据达到清洗目的。
[0012] 优选地,步骤(6)中剔除各个稳态段中的前C条数据后,再根据设定的置信空间对 各稳态段内的数据进行筛选,以剔除各稳态段内相对孤立的稳态点。
[0013] 优选地,所述的置信空间为:
[0014]
[0015] 其中,&为第j个特征参数的第Η?态段的均值,为第j个特征参数的第Η? 态段内的数据集合,s(xw)为第j个特征参数的第k个稳态段的均值的标准差,心为当前稳态 段包含数据点数目,ΣΝ,为稳态点总数目,norminv为返回指定平均值和标准偏差的正态累 积分布函数的反函数。
[0016] 优选地,15 彡 2HS40。
[0017]优选地,15<C<30。
[0018] 优选地,0.45 彡Nt彡 0.55。
[0019] 优选地,步骤(5)中需要进行稳态判别的特征运行参数为锅炉控制型参数,所述控 制型参数包括负荷、给煤量、燃烧器摆角、炉膛风箱差压、各燃烧器风门开度。
[0020] 总体而言,通过本发明所构思的以上技术方案与现有技术相比,能够取得下列有 益效果:
[0021] 1)本发明针对电站锅炉运行数据特点提出了数据清洗方法,该方法通过模拟人工 稳态数据筛选的过程对数据进行清洗,具有较高的可靠性。
[0022] 2)本发明提出的基于滑动判别的数据清洗方法,操作简单,计算速度快。
[0023] 3)本发明提出了基于改进置信空间的稳态数据筛选,可剔除稳态中可能存在的数 据坏点,提高稀疏稳态数据的可靠性。
【附图说明】
[0024] 图1是基于滑动判别的电站锅炉运行数据清洗流程图;
[0025] 图2a~图2c是滑动判别不意图;
[0026]图3a、图3b是改进随机抽样分布置信区间的稳态数据筛选示意图;
[0027] 图4是基于滑动判别的电站锅炉运行数据清洗示例。
【具体实施方式】
[0028] 为了使本发明的目的、技术方案及优点更加清楚明白,以下结合附图及实施例,对 本发明进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本发明,并 不用于限定本发明。此外,下面所描述的本发明各个实施方式中所涉及到的技术特征只要 彼此之间未构成冲突就可以相互组合。
[0029] 参照图1,一种电站锅炉运行数据清洗方法,其特征在于,该方法包括以下步骤:
[0030] (1)将各个时刻的运行数据表述为矩阵形式,并且该矩阵XeRnXm,其中每分钟的运 行数据作为该矩阵的一行,则该矩阵具有η行数据对应总共η分钟的运行数据,每行具有m个 运行参数(如负荷、给煤量、燃烧器摆角等),然后从矩阵X中选取特征运行参数 X;=[Ti,Λ·CZX作为数据条稳态判别依据,定义稳态系数Ki,j=(Xi+H,j+Xi+H+l,」+··· + xi+2H-i,j)_(xi,j+xi+i,j+."+xi+H-i,j),其中i = l ,2,··· ,n-2H,1彡 j彡m,2H为每次判别的点的数 目;
[0031] (2)在特征运行参数心中取一段包含稳态及非稳态的运行数据,沿时间方向求出 序列上的稳态系数K,判断稳态、非稳态的界限确定合适的稳态阈值K t,如图2所示,首先人 工判别稳态、非稳态的界限,然后根据各点的K值即可确定该特征参数的稳态阈值Kt;
[0032] (3)建立权重数组Β=[1η,?32,[0,0,···,0]τ,其中权重数组B中"0"的个数 也是η个,并且"0"的位置按从上至下的顺序与特征运行参数X」中各运行数据一一对应;
[0033] (4)遍历特征运行参数Xj,计算各运行数据的Κ值;其中当当前判别的2Η个数据点 的稳态系数尤斜-足,1山即数据段中存在非稳态点,则当前判别的这2H个数据点在权重 数组B中对应位置的权重值加1,即[bi,b i+1,…,bi+2H-1] = [bi+1,bi+1+l,…,bi+2H-1+1 ],否则不 进行操作;遍历完成后,权重数组B各项取值分布在离散点组成的集合{0,1,…,2H}内;再设 置权重阈值N t,其中0<Nt<l,当bi/2H》Nt时,认为权重bi对应的数据点 Xi,j处于非稳态,将 叉土,』对应的行父1=|^1#2,"41111]从矩阵父中剔除;
[0034] (5)对矩阵X中的需要进行稳态判别的特征运行参数,重复步骤(2)~(4);
[0035] (6)将矩阵X中剩余的多个连续段分别作为稳态段,剔除各个稳态段中的前C条数 据;譬如,如果Xi,6Q、Xi,12Q和Xi,19Q所对应的行被X中剔除了,贝>Jxi,l~Xi,59为一个连续段,Xi,61 ~Xi, 119为一个连续段,Xi, 121~Xi, 189为一个连续段,以此类推;
[0036] (7)根据下式给出的置信空间对各稳态段内的数据进行筛选,以剔除各稳态段内 相对孤立的稳态点,该置信空间为:
[0037]
[0038] 其中,足,为第j个特征参数的第k个稳态段的均值,为第j个特征参数的第k个稳 态段内的数据集合,S(XW)为第j个特征参数的第k个稳态段的均值的标准差,心为当前稳态 段包含数据点数目,ΣΝ,为稳态点总数目,norminv为返回指定平均值和标准偏差的正态累 积分布函数的反函数,筛选结果示意如图3,对于持续时间较长的稳态采用较宽的置信区 间,而对于持续时间较段的稳态采用较窄的置信区间,提高数据有效性。
[0039]进一步,所述每次判别点数目2H取值在15~40之间,这个取值可以提高数据清洗 的准确性和速度。
[0040]进一步,所述剔除稳态段前C条数据,C取值在15~30之间,用于剔除由非稳态向稳 态过渡数据,一般经过15~30分钟后锅炉燃烧会趋于稳定。
[0041 ] 进一步,所述权重阈值Nt取值在0.45~0.55之间,这个取值可以保证在参数变动 频繁时依然可以得到少量稳定数据,在参数变动较少时可以提高数据的可靠性。
[0042]进一步,所述需要进行稳态判别的特征运行参数为锅炉控制型参数,所述控制型 参数包括但不限于负荷、给煤量、燃烧器摆角、炉膛风箱差压、各燃烧器风门开度。这些锅炉 控制型参数对炉内燃烧的稳定性、炉膛出口烟气成分、飞灰含碳量、蒸汽参数都会产生影 响。
[0043]参照图2a~图2c,对于情形(a)数据小幅度波动,将其判别为稳态,情形(b)数据小 幅波动,但同时还有一个小幅变化,同样将其判别为稳态,情形(c)数据中间出现一个较大 的变化,将数据分为三段,其中两段为稳态,中间为非稳态,根据数据权重可判断非稳态开 始位置及结束位置;
[0044]参照图3a、图3b,其是改进随机抽样分布置信区间的稳态数据筛选示意图,其本质 是根据稳态数据点数量决定置信区间宽度,提高数据的可靠性;
[0045]参照图4,其是对一段运行数据(负荷)进行数据清洗的结果,其中*表示清洗后标 记为稳态的数据。
[0046]本领域的技术人员容易理解,以上所述仅为本发明的较佳实施例而已,并不用以 限制本发明,凡在本发明的精神和原则之内所作的任何修改、等同替换和改进等,均应包含 在本发明的保护范围之内。
【主权项】
1. 一种电站锅炉运行数据清洗方法,其特征在于,该方法包括以下步骤: (1) 将各个时刻电站锅炉的运行数据表述为矩阵形式,并且该矩阵XeRnXm,其中每一时 刻的运行数据作为该矩阵的一行,则该矩阵具有η行运行数据,每行具有m个运行参数,然后 从矩阵X中选取特征运行参数X,=[卩,λ· y d作为数据条稳态判别依据,定义稳态 系数K= (xi+H,j+xi+H+i,j+…+xi+2H-1,j)_(xi,j+xi.i,j+."+xi+H-1,j),其中i = l,2,···,n_2H,K m,2H为每次判别的点的数目; (2) 在特征运行参数)^中取一段运行数据,沿时间方向求出序列上的稳态系数K,确定合 适的稳态阈值Kt; (3) 建立权重数组8=[131,132,~,1311]7=[0,0,~,0]7,其中权重数组8中0的位置按从上 至下的顺序与特征运行参数Xj中各运行数据-对应; (4) 遍历特征运行参数X」,计算各运行数据的K值;其中当当前判别的2H个数据点的稳态 系数X叫-Α?],即数据段处于非稳态时,则当前判别的这2H个数据点在权重数组B中对 应位置的权重值加1,即[bi,bi+i,…,b i+2H-1 ] = [bi+1,bi+i+1,…,bi+2H-1+1 ],否则不进行操作; 遍历完成后,权重数组B各项取值分布在离散点组成的集合{0,1,···,2Η}内;再设置权重阈 值Nt,其中0<N t<l,当bi/2H》Nt时,认为权重bi对应的数据点Xi,j处于非稳态,将 Xi,j对应的 行&=1^1#2,~々111]从矩阵父中剔除; (5) 对矩阵X中的需要进行稳态判别的特征运行参数,重复步骤(2)~(4); (6) 将矩阵X中剩余的多个连续段分别作为稳态段,剔除各个稳态段中的前C条数据,以 此方式,对电站锅炉运行数据达到清洗目的。2. 根据权利要求1所述的一种电站锅炉运行数据清洗方法,其特征在于,步骤(6)中剔 除各个稳态段中的前C条数据后,再根据设定的置信空间对各稳态段内的数据进行筛选,以 剔除各稳态段内相对孤立的稳态点。3. 根据权利要求2所述的一种电站锅炉运行数据清洗方法,其特征在于,所述的置信空 间为: [X;.-{l + NjYN^SiX^xnoxmmviOm^.SiX^.X^ +(1 + A', /XA^S^^xnorminvCO.QS.X,,,,5(.1,,,)] 其中,&为第j个特征参数的第k个稳态段的均值,为第j个特征参数的第k个稳态段 内的数据集合,S(Xkj)为第j个特征参数的第k个稳态段的均值的标准差,化为当前稳态段包 含数据点数目,ΣΚ为稳态点总数目,norminv为返回指定平均值和标准偏差的正态累积分 布函数的反函数。4. 根据权利要求1所述的一种电站锅炉运行数据清洗方法,其特征在于,15<2H<40。5. 根据权利要求1所述一种电站锅炉运行数据清洗方法,其特征在于,15<C<30。6. 根据权利要求1所述的一种电站锅炉运行数据清洗方法,其特征在于,0.45<Nt< 0.55〇7. 根据权利要求1所述的一种电站锅炉运行数据清洗方法,其特征在于,步骤(5)中需 要进行稳态判别的特征运行参数为锅炉控制型参数,所述控制型参数包括负荷、给煤量、燃 烧器摆角、炉膛风箱差压、各燃烧器风门开度。
【文档编号】G06F17/18GK105868165SQ201610238786
【公开日】2016年8月17日
【申请日】2016年4月15日
【发明人】张 成, 谭鹏, 张尚志, 夏季, 李鑫, 张小培, 方庆艳, 陈刚
【申请人】华中科技大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1